In 1906, Helena Mae Lucas entered the world in Sarnia, Lambton, Ontario, Canada, born to Thomas Henry Lucas And Lillian Mae Martin. In 1921, Helena Mae Lucas resided in City of Sarnia, Lambton West, Ontario, Canada. Helena Mae Lucas married Edmund James Benjamin Mackey, and had children including Howard Valentine Mackey, Thomas Bruce Edmund James Mackey, William Douglas Mackey. Helena Mae Lucas passed away in 1984 in Sarnia, Lambton, Ontario, Canada.
